IP查询
查询
你查询的IP:[202.92.59.69] 地理位置:中国–广东
最新查询
122.119.107.15
210.51.77.8
210.26.115.151
220.248.12.2
222.32.4.146
117.76.84.28
118.112.126.241
210.52.185.32
58.82.36.59
202.92.59.69
203.174.96.84
60.245.128.48
119.176.169.218
116.204.154.186
117.60.1.108
117.58.226.26
222.168.3.252
116.213.128.12
220.192.240.112
114.80.112.156
218.108.102.124
119.30.48.208
59.192.77.94
61.4.80.206
203.79.137.138
58.30.19.123
124.66.115.177
119.40.128.79
119.32.4.90
222.128.248.100
124.254.87.50